As for my thoughts on the matter, I think doing Time battles would be the way to go, and not just because that's how I usually battle! In Stock battles, it's actually advantageous to run and sit in the background while everyone else fights, since Stock is solely about surviving, not getting kills. Yes it's easily possible to win a stock battle only getting 1 kill, or heck without killing anyone! In Time battles though, you have to get in their and fight, as you'll lose if you just cower in the background all day. Not to mention all players get to play for the duration of the battle regardless of how good or not they're doing, so it's more fun for everyone, and it'll be easier to plan out tournaments since with all battles will be the same length, you can gauge how long the entire tournament will be and schedule it accordingly. Stock would be okay for 1 on 1 battles though. All in all, these are just my thoughts on the matter, so make sure to leave your's aswell! ^_^
